Green Flesh Honeydew: White skinned round melons with light green flesh. 6-12" height. 5-6' spacing. Produces 5-6 lb.
Sow Honeydew seeds outdoors in garden anytime after last frost. Sow 3 seeds in 1/2-inch-deep holes, 18-24 inches apart. Keep them evenly moist until germination. Once seedlings have 2 sets of true leaves, thin them so that there is only one plant every 18-24 inches.
Seeds are great for Planting in Garden or for storing in a seed safe for emergency. Melons must not be planted until the soil temperature has warmed to 70-80 degrees F, since they thrive in heat. Start the plants indoors only 2-4 weeks before transplanting, since if the plants grow too large they have difficulty adjusting to the change. Sow several seeds 1/2" deep in each peat pot, and keep them at 75 degrees until they germinate.
USDA Zones: 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10, 11, 12
Latin Name: Cucumis melo
